17/10/11 – Photography without a camera?!


I made an image using just an A3 scanner in uni today, I have touched on this type of work before, but it’s something that really catches my imagination - to make images with out a camera. I really like the vivid colours it captures and the way the focus fades on 3D objects as they curve out the way of the light source.

I then went back to my room and used my basic A4 scanner to make some images, having been inspired and thought of further ideas. We were asked to base our images on what had over our week, and looking at the objects I had I thought they talked a lot about how autumn has started and almost into the phases of winter. 

I think I’d really like to use this method of work more, I think it’d be really interesting to layer in images that I have taken on film, and also some of the pinhole images.
